                FS2000
                  Christen Eagle II Developed in the late 1970s, the Christen
                  Eagle II set a new mark of excellence for home built kit aircraft.
                  The Eagle II, based on the famous Pitts Special, was designed
                  by Frank Christensen as an unlimited class aerobatic aircraft
                  that could be used for competition, advanced aerobatic training
                  and sport cross-country flying. Since its introduction, more
                  than a thousand Eagle IIs have found homes with both professional
                  and amateur pilots alike. Includes full moving parts, virtual
                  cockpit and instrument panel. Original panel by J.L.Stubbs (modified
                  by me). By Mikko Maliniemi. 458K
